Summary: | <p align="justify">The era of globalisation that triggered the rapid rate of movement of goods between countries requires Indonesia to pay more attention to supporting facilities for the transportation of goods from and to various regions or countries, one of which is port facilities. The port as a facility for connecting ships, which the infrastructure needs development to support loading and unloading ships activity. PT Lamongan Integrated Shorebase (PT LIS) envision this infrastructure requirement as a developing concept. The company choose a location at Tanjung Pakis beach, Kemantren Village, Paciran Subdistrict, Lamongan District as a supply centre for logistics needs in the form of warehousing and container yard. PT Lamongan Integrated Shorebase (PT LIS) as the port operator is a Regional Owned Enterprise (BUMD) and has cooperated with Foreign Companies (Foreign Investment) as well as Domestic Investment to work together to handle the entire range of activities needed by the users of regional services this. Port facility development plan for PT. Lamongan Integrated Shorebase to meet the needs of port services is making the construction process of sea transportation divided into three stages. Short-term development plans (2015 - 2019) are fixated on the construction of container piers, mediumterm (2015 - 2024) on the construction of dry bulk jetties, and long-term (2015-2034) on the development of liquid and multipurpose bulk piers. In this final project, the design of the port layout is accustom to the short-term development of container ports. The writing of this final project includes the planning of land facilities and water facilities in Tanjung Pakis Port, where the determination of these facilities is constructed on consideration of development cost factors, environmental factors, and design failure probability factors, based on the influence of 2D modelling waves using Surface Water Modeling software System (SMS).<p align="justify"> |
